Fellow, Life Management Institute
The Fellow, Life Management Institute (FLMI) program is a 10-course professional development program that provides an industry-specific business education in the context of the insurance and financial services industry.

Overview
The FLMI program teaches advanced insurance and financial concepts to build a deeper understanding of the insurance business. The FLMI program consists of three levels:
- FLMI Level 1 Certificate in Insurance Fundamentals
This certificate provides need-to-know information about insurance products and operations so employees quickly gain confidence, serve their customers effectively, and contribute to company success.
- Associate, Life Management Institute (ALMI)
The ALMI provides job-relevant knowledge about the core insurance functions and strengthens business and financial acumen.
- Fellow, Life Management Institute (FLMI)
The five FLMI-level courses cover “big picture” business topics important to insurance professionals and managers. In general, these courses also cover quantitative and financial concepts in greater depth.
Learners must complete 10 required courses to earn the FLMI designation.

Learners who have credit for the discontinued courses below automatically receive FLMI credit for the applicable course category shown.
Discontinued course |
FLMI course category |
LOMA 351 |
Business & Financial Concepts |
LOMA 310, 315, or 316 |
Law |
LOMA 330 |
Management |
LOMA 340 or 356 |
Investments |
